Transaction 303774e65cbcc36805a436a7a8a009e34d8cea38c73c9aff397d986106c3d5c5
1 Input
1 Output
-
303774e65cbcc36805a436a7a8a009e34d8cea38c73c9aff397d986106c3d5c5:0
- value
- 622
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 551e753c5ca23c365202113687833d9c2405ff9cecae59c5c713e1153a708aef
- address
- bc1p250820zu5g7rv5szzymg0qeansjqtluuajh9n3w8z0s32wns3ths8v5ngu